Is PMP still worth it in 2026?

The PMP certification remains highly valued for project managers in 2026, as it demonstrates expertise in project management principles, tools, and methodologies recognized globally. It can enhance job prospects, salary potential, and career advancement, especially when combined with experience and other skills like Agile or Scrum. The certification's relevance continues due to the ongoing demand for qualified project management professionals across industries.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Project Manager with a PMP Certification,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Project Manager with a PMP Certification, you need a solid grasp of project management methodologies, strong organizational skills, and a PMP credential from the Project Management Institute (PMI). Familiarity with tools like Microsoft Project, Jira, and collaboration platforms such as Slack and Trello is often required. Leadership, problem-solving, and excellent communication are crucial soft skills for managing teams and stakeholders remotely. These competencies ensure efficient project delivery, effective coordination, and stakeholder satisfaction in dynamic, distributed work environments.

Can I get a job with just a PMP certification?

A PMP certification demonstrates project management knowledge and can enhance job prospects for roles like project manager. However, most employers also require relevant work experience, technical skills, and sometimes additional certifications or education. Having a PMP alone typically does not guarantee employment but can improve your competitiveness in the job market.

What unique challenges might I face when preparing for the PMP certification exam remotely, and how can I overcome them?

Preparing for the PMP certification exam remotely can present challenges such as maintaining self-discipline, managing time effectively, and minimizing distractions compared to in-person study environments. To overcome these obstacles, it's helpful to establish a dedicated study area, create a structured schedule, and leverage online study groups or forums for peer support. Many candidates also benefit from virtual bootcamps and official PMI online resources, which offer interactive learning and accountability. Staying connected with mentors or fellow candidates can further enhance motivation and knowledge retention throughout your remote preparation journey.

Summary:

This role will be responsible for all aspects of project management: the direction, planning and budgeting, coordination, implementation, execution, and completion of specific projects while ensuring consistency with SAS’ overall strategy, commitments, and goals.

Primary Responsibilities:

Financial Forecasting

Own an accurate monthly revenue forecast for each project, keeping the Estimate at Completion (EAC) aligned to current scope, schedule, and resources.

Maintain project financials in Oracle Fusion — budgets, contract values, and role assignments — so system records, signed contracts, and the forecast stay consistent.

Capture all new and changed contract value in the forecast, and resolve any unforecasted backlog.

Monitor profitability and budget burn, flagging overruns or margin risk to PMO leadership with a recommended action, and meet all forecast and reporting deadlines.

 Assumes fiscal responsibility for the portions of the projects managed, including managing budget, expense management, timely invoicing, receivables tracking and monitoring /managing subcontractor expenses as applicable.

Identifies, documents, and escalates any project issues and potential dependencies to the project team to the appropriate management team.

Manages assigned projects against key business targets and time-to-value key performance indicators to help ensure high quality and high customer satisfaction.

Prepares sample or high-level project plans to satisfy customer requirements to close deals, identify potential implementation options and provide recommendations on implementation approaches.

Participates and leads in project review sessions with stakeholders, customers, and senior management.

Completes risk assessment documents for projects, meeting articulated criteria (sizeable financial concerns, heavy use of subcontractors, implementation of new solutions, etc.).

May support Senior Project Managers or Program Managers on large projects and may independently manage small to medium scale projects.

Manages internal or external customer expectations fully and acts as customer liaison.

Manages implementation projects throughout the project life cycle.

Monitors performance and recommends schedule changes, cost adjustments and resource additions.

Identifies and matches skills of project team members with the implementation requirements and tasks, including subcontractors if required, and verifies that team members know and understand their assignments.

Ensures quality assurance and test plans are developed for the project.

Maintains an accurate project plan, adheres to deadlines and communicates weekly project status reports, issues, alerts, signoffs and closure to the team, management and the customer.

Forecasts revenue and resource requirements for the duration of the project.

Follows established change management procedures should project plans or schedules be adjusted.

Ensures project designs and specifications provide a reliable blueprint for implementation.

Resolves any conflict between the project and other organizational units in a satisfactory manner, including engaging management as necessary.

Communicates project goals to those outside the project and engages management or leadership in other units as needed to ensure customer success.

Completes engagement/project summary, project closeout procedures and skills inventory updates, when applicable, at end of project.

Assures overall customer satisfaction through project health checks, surveys and Delivery Excellence agreements according the governing Project Management Methodology.
